AA 5 star-rated barn conversion on the edge of Bath in a delightful woodland setting. Ideal for a couple or young family. Extra large bedroom with double/twin bed, sofa and single bed, portable, cot (sleeps up to 5) Large living room; kitchen; shower/toilet downstairs Super-fast broadband. Summertime pool + BBQ. EXTRAs (please ask): Hot tub, Chef's breakfast. Walk to: Freshford station (10mins to Bath); village shop/cafe + popular pub; Iford Manor; Farleigh Castle. The space THE SPACE The Coach House has a fully-fitted open-plan modern kitchen perfectly equipped for long or short stays and a very large reception room with sofas, comfortable chairs, TV/DVD and sound system. Our own optic fibre (FTTP) which ensures exceptionally fast broadband speeds serving the premises. The spacious loft-style double bedroom spans the entire first floor with a super king bed (which can also be set up as twins) and a charming balcony with views over the landscaped gardens. There is also a sitting area upstairs with a double sofa bed and writing table, plus plenty of room for a portable bed or cot if required. The shower room/toilet is on the ground floor. There is a further single bed downstairs in the reception room. All linen and towels are is 100% cotton and there are extra towels for the hot tub/pool. We provide pure cotton baby linen, if required, a high chair and baby bath. Fresh flowers, milk and biscuits or cake for your arrival. Our chef would be delighted to prepare a traditional English breakfast - please enquire and we send you his menu. We request advance orders. Delightfully warm and snug in the winter, there is portable air-conditioning for summer months. A vine-clad BBQ pergola/terrace is a delightful spot for a BBQ in the summer and there is an apple orchard with free range chickens. Other things to note CARS AND PARKING: There is parking for 1 car by an EV charging point adjacent to Friary Coach House and space for further cars in our designated car park. EXTRA GUESTS: The price quoted is based on 2 people sharing (super-king double or standard twin beds, as preferred). We can accommodate further guests in a single bed (in the living room) and on a portable bed. There is also a double sofa bed in the main bedroom and a cot. INFANTS: We have a cot, high chair, baby bath and cotton baby linen. Infants are welcome free of charge, but if you would like to use our cot, baby linen, baby bath and towels there is an extra fee of £25. MOBILITY ISSUES: There is a power shower-room on the ground floor, with heated towel rail and an internal bar for disabled visitors. The ground floor single bed is suitable for some disabled or older guests and we have an access ramp for the front door steps. DOGGIE FRIENDS: Dogs are not allowed upstairs in the bedroom and we provide a stair gate to limit their access. Please ensure that your dog does not go into the upper bedroom at any time. AREA LAWS: Please note that we are in a designated 'Area of Outstanding Natural Beauty', so amplified music cannot be played outside, we ask guests to keep outside socialising outdoors to a gentle level and artificial outside lighting at night is not allowed.
